Ham, Egg, & Cheese Croissants

When we lived in Utah we would frequent Kneaders for breakfast. I would ALWAYS get a ham, egg, and cheese croissant. Now that we no longer live in Utah, we have to try and re-create our favorite local foods. We have made these several times since we have been here. They are so stinkin' good. We usually serve these with hash browns and orange juice.

2 bakery-fresh croissants
4 eggs
4 slices cheddar cheese
Black forest ham, sliced
Mayo, to taste
Salt & Pepper, to taste

Cook eggs over-easy (if you don't like runny yolks, go ahead and pop em while they are cooking). Place cheese over eggs. In the same pan (if there's room) heat up ham slices until they become nice and hot. Place hot ham over the cheese to help the cheese melt. Slice croissants in half and spread a little mayo on each side. Place equal portions of the egg/ham on each croissant bottom, add salt and pepper, then add croissant tops. Serve immediately. They are the best when they are piping hot.
